Fertilization is necessary for promoting healthy plant development, dynamic foliage, and robust root systems. A bal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is needed to support various plant functions, from leaf advancement to blooming and tension tolerance. Soil testing helps identify specific shortages and guide fertilization techniques.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or organic, depending on plant needs, soil conditions, and ecological considerations. Timing and dosage are critical to prevent over-fertilization, nutrient runoff,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ling guarantees plants get nutrients when they are most needed, supporting peak growth durations. Routine fertilization strengthens plant durability versus pests, illness, and ecological stressors. A well-nourished landscape maintains visual appeal and long-term health, making the most of the return on upkeep efforts
